Download Unreal Engine 4.27 Offline Installer — Work

If you need to install Unreal Engine 4.27 on a computer or want to keep a permanent backup of the complete setup, the official Epic Games launcher does not provide a direct offline installer by default. However, you can still obtain one using a workaround via the Epic Games Launcher itself or by using third-party archived builds (not recommended).

Run the file inside the root folder. (Note: This script will download required core third-party dependencies. To make this completely offline, run Setup.bat once on an online computer, then copy the entire extracted folder to your offline machine).

This guide will walk you through all the official and alternative approaches to downloading and setting up UE 4.27 without an active internet connection. download unreal engine 4.27 offline installer

Even for Blueprint-only projects, offline installers often fail without the "UnrealBuildTool". You must include the Engine\Source folder in your ZIP. Yes, it adds 8+ GB, but without it, no projects will load.

Epic Games does officially distribute standalone installers for older versions like 4.27. Use the manual method above. If you need to install Unreal Engine 4

This article will walk you through exactly how to obtain, verify, and store the standalone installer for UE 4.27.2 (the final patch).

UE4.27 boasts massive improvements for OpenXR, visual effects (VFX), and live-track LED studio setups. The Reality of "Direct" Offline Installer Links (Note: This script will download required core third-party

This method is for those who want the absolute latest changes, want to modify the engine itself, or need a very specific version not easily found in the launcher. It is an advanced method and involves compiling the engine yourself.

For the latest updates, always refer to the official Unreal Engine Documentation and Epic Developer Community forums.

If you need a Linux version, you can download UE 4.27 from GitHub (requires Epic GitHub access and compiling from source):